Figure Out Why Your Basement Keeps Getting Wet

Your basement isn’t haunted—it just has a water problem.

Basements sit below ground level, surrounded by dirt that absorbs and holds water whenever it rains. That water creates pressure and starts looking for a way in. Cracks in the foundation, gaps in windows, porous walls—it doesn’t take much.

Lower Your Energy Bills With Humidity Control

Humidity in your basement doesn’t just hang out downstairs—it travels.

That excess moisture makes your entire HVAC system work harder to keep your home comfortable. It means higher energy bills and an AC unit begging for a break.

Basement humidity control helps your home stay balanced and efficient. You’ll use less energy, feel more comfortable, and spend less time fiddling with the thermostat.

Reinforce Basement Walls Before They Start Talking Back

Water isn’t just wet—it’s heavy. Over time, the pressure from water in the soil around your home can push against your basement walls, causing them to bow, crack, or shift.

That’s when basement wall reinforcement becomes crucial. Professionals can stabilize your walls with steel beams, carbon fiber straps, or foundation anchors—whatever it takes to keep your house standing strong.
